NY Housing Stability and Tenant Protection Act of 2019 (HSTPA) expanded tenant protections statewide. Dutchess County has not opted into ETPA (Emergency Tenant Protection Act) rent stabilization, but HSTPA statewide provisions apply including security deposit limits (1 month) and just-cause eviction rules in buildings with 6+ units.
Dutchess County has not opted into NY Good Cause Eviction law (HSTPA 2024). Standard RPAPL Article 7 eviction procedures apply countywide.
No countywide rental registry. City of Poughkeepsie and City of Beacon require rental unit registration and periodic inspections; most towns do not.
